Curriculum Highlights
Anatomy & Physiology (150 hrs) – Foundations of human body systems
Massage History & Theory (100 hrs) – Principles and core massage techniques
Allied Modalities (76 hrs) – Specialized therapies and methods
Hydrotherapy (15 hrs) – Water-based treatments
Florida Laws & Rules (10 hrs) – Legal guidelines for massage practice
Professional Ethics (4 hrs) – Standards for client care and professionalism
Clinical Practicum (125 hrs) – Real-world, supervised massage practice
